How Many Pages is 500 Words?

If you're wondering how many pages 500 words will take up, the answer depends on several factors such as font size, typeface, and spacing settings. Typically, 500 words amount to approximately one page single-spaced or two pages double-spaced when using a standard font like Times New Roman in 12-point size with 1-inch margins.

Key Factors That Influence Page Count

  • Font Style and Size: A larger font generally takes up more space, reducing the number of words per page.
  • Line Spacing: Single-spacing fits more content on a page, while double-spacing allows for easier readability and takes up more pages.
  • Margins and Formatting: Standard 1-inch margins are widely used for academic and professional documents, impacting the number of pages 500 words will take.

Examples of 500 Words in Practice

For academic essays, a 500-word paper usually translates into two double-spaced pages. For business reports or online content formatted with more white space, it may extend to 1.5 or more pages. Conversely, in compact designs like pamphlets or booklets, the same 500 words may fit in less than a page.

Knowing this, be mindful of your formatting choices when estimating word-to-page conversions, as different layouts yield varying results.
